On Valentine’s Day, two strangers with broken hearts find themselves seated across from each other at a crowded restaurant Novel – “So, Megan…what’s up with you and your boyfriend?” Shane asked. “I mean…who would ditch you on Valentine’s Day?” “I guess I thought he would change,” I admitted.

“We have been together for two years…” my voice trailed off, as I shook my head. “Tonight was the last straw.” “You deserve better,” he remarked with a nod, his gaze steady. Megan Sawyer, a bakery owner with a love for romance, is done waiting for her boyfriend to prioritize her.

Shane Larson, a fitness instructor with a carefree demeanor, just received a text from his girlfriend canceling their date. Neither expected the evening to lead to laughter, connection, and a hint of something more. But life is messy, and their timing isn’t perfect.

Megan I stared at the perfectly folded napkin on the pristine white tablecloth as I twisted the stem of my wine glass absently. Around me, laughter and conversation filled the packed dining room of Bella Notte, one of Rockland’s most sought-after restaurants.
